Never expose a raw webcam server directly to the internet. If you need to view your cameras remotely, configure a local VPN server (such as WireGuard or OpenVPN). To view the cameras, connect to your private VPN first; this allows you to access the feed securely without exposing any ports to public web crawlers. Implement Strong Authentication and Encryption
